Transmission cable?
I have this cable I can't figure out. Looks like the one end hooks up by the shifter, don't know where the other end goes. The cable only has a short pull range, so I don't see how it would go to the shifter which has a much longer range. I DO have the shifter cable hooked up to the transmission(the one that actually shifts the gears) Just can't figure this one out.

Jim, welcome to the Corvette Forum! It's always a good idea to mention what year Corvette you're working with.
That cable is for the steering column lock. If you have an '84 (as your "handle" implies), there's a picture of it in your FSM (Factory Service/Shop Manual) pg. 7A1-2. You do have an FSM, don't you?
